About the Breast Cancer Fund

In the United States, a woman's lifetime risk of developing breast cancer is an alarming 1 in 8, and no more than 1 in 10 women with breast cancer has a genetic history of the disease. A growing body of scientific evidence points to toxic chemicals and radiation as factors contributing to the high rates of breast cancer.

Founded in 1992, the Breast Cancer Fund is the leading national organization focused on eliminating the environmental risks, including toxic chemicals and radiation, associated with breast cancer. Our aim is to stop this devastating disease before it starts. We do this through aggregating and analyzing the scientific evidence, and through educating and mobilizing the public in support of policy initiatives, corporate accountability campaigns and other innovative programs that promote breast cancer prevention.
